Last year, Mr. Aloisson made a 52,000 Euro Nokia E90 Communicator. This time Mr. Aloisson tried his craft on Apple's wonder device. The iPhone was "customized" with solid 18-carat yellow gold, white gold, and rose gold. The white gold line is encrusted with a total of 139 brilliant cut diamonds of the best quality. However, the best part was saved for the Home button. It features a rare 6.6-carat diamond. What about the price? It's just 1,790,000 Euros ($2.5 million). WOW!
